>I'm not sure what problems you are having, but if you
>have tried reinstalling system software (which I am sure you have) you must
>have some hardware problem that is only slightly off spec. Defective ram
>chip, Motherboard, Hard Drive, or even the processor.
>I would try some troubleshooting if I were you to see if you could figure
>out what's causing the problem, Remove the existing ram and throw in a new
>chip for a few days, Down-Clock the processor to something low like 233MHz,
>stick in an old HD and boot from it. Try them one at a time and see if any
>fix the problems

I have decided it is the motherboard that is unstable in this
Beige G3. Here is my logic. Tell me if you agree with me. I have
tried three hard drives. That eliminates the hard drive as the
problem. I have wiped every hard drive clean (Low Level Format
and/or write zeros) and installed OS 9.1 fresh and clean. That
eliminates software as the problem.
I had a Yamaha CD burner in it, plugged into the extra SCSI
port on the motherboard. I got intermittent "Connection is unstable"
messages from Toast when I tried to burn a CD. Changed out the SCSI
cable. Didn't help. Sometimes It will burn CD's for days. Then the
"Connection unstable" message. And sometimes it will burn a bootable
CD, other times that option is greyed out and not available.
So, if it is not the Yamaha or the SCSI cable, my conclusion
is that the motherboard itself is unstable. Which, if true, would
explain many of the other intermittent problems that don't stay
around long.
What do you think?
